I’ve had quite a few pallet’s laying around since last year when I got a pool installed in my backyard! I kept saying I was going to make something cute with them and I finally got started with this Colorful Pallet Garden. Today I’m sharing how to make your own DIY colorful pallet garden.

This pallet project is super simple and quick! It will add a pop of color to your outdoor patio area and can be done in around 30 minutes.
Materials & Tools Needed
1 Wood Pallet
Drill
Wood Screws (or whatever material you are securing the pallet to)
Hanging Flower Pots
10 Succulents and/or Small Herbs
First Step, Secure The Pallet
I had a spot on my fence in mind for where I wanted to hang this pallet. You can really hang it anywhere or even leave it free-standing against a wall or fence.

Then, Choose Your Planters
I wanted something super colorful. You can go this route and purchase a set of Colorful Metal Iron Hanging Flower Pots. Any type of small planter with a hook on it will work!

Line Them Up
Line up your planters to make sure you like the way they look.

Start Potting
It took me less than 20 minutes to plant all of these! I decided to do a mixture of succulents, herbs, and cactus.


Final Step: Hang The Pots On The Pallet
Once they’re all potted, hang them up on the pallet.
